How can I book a Viking Cruises?

Booking a cruise with Viking Cruises can feel overwhelming if you are comparing itineraries, cabin categories, airfare packages, travel insurance, and payment rules for the first time. Viking is known for destination-focused river, ocean, and expedition cruises that appeal largely to adults seeking cultural experiences rather than large-scale entertainment attractions.

This comprehensive guide explains exactly how to book a Viking cruise, what to expect during the process, how pricing works, and which mistakes travelers should avoid before confirming a reservation. The article is based on publicly available information from official cruise resources, government travel advisories, consumer travel guidance, and industry best practices.

Why Travelers Choose Viking Cruises

Viking Cruises has built a strong reputation for:

  • Adults-only cruising experiences
  • Destination-focused itineraries
  • Inclusive pricing structures
  • Cultural excursions
  • Scandinavian-inspired ship design
  • River, ocean, and expedition voyages

Unlike many mainstream cruise lines, Viking does not emphasize casinos, water parks, or family entertainment. Instead, it focuses on educational programming, local cuisine, and immersive travel experiences.

Popular destinations include:

  • Europe river cruises
  • Mediterranean voyages
  • Alaska expeditions
  • Nile River journeys
  • Antarctica expeditions
  • Scandinavian itineraries
  • Asia cruises

According to the official Viking website, most cruises include accommodations, meals, enrichment programs, and select excursions.

Types of Viking Cruises You Can Book

Before booking, it is important to understand the different cruise categories Viking offers.

Viking River Cruises

River cruises operate on inland waterways such as:

  • Danube River
  • Rhine River
  • Seine River
  • Nile River
  • Mekong River

These ships are smaller and designed for travelers who want close access to cities and historic regions.

Best For

  • Cultural travelers
  • Seniors
  • Couples
  • First-time cruisers
  • Travelers wanting fewer crowds

Viking Ocean Cruises

Ocean cruises use midsize ships and sail longer international itineraries.

Popular routes include:

  • Mediterranean
  • Northern Europe
  • Caribbean
  • South America
  • Australia
  • Asia

Best For

  • Luxury travelers
  • Adults seeking quiet environments
  • Long-distance travelers

Viking Expedition Cruises

Expedition cruises are designed for remote destinations and adventure-focused travel.

Destinations include:

  • Antarctica
  • Arctic regions
  • Great Lakes
  • Patagonia

These voyages often include scientific lectures and guided exploration activities.

Step-by-Step: How to Book a Viking Cruise

1: Visit the Official Viking Website

Start by visiting:

Official Viking Cruises Website

Using the official site helps ensure:

  • Accurate pricing
  • Current promotions
  • Verified itineraries
  • Secure payment systems
  • Official cancellation terms

Avoid relying entirely on third-party booking websites because itinerary details and promotional terms may differ.

 2: Choose Your Cruise Type

Select whether you want:

  • River cruise
  • Ocean cruise
  • Expedition cruise

Each category has different:

  • Pricing structures
  • Ship sizes
  • Included amenities
  • Excursion styles
  • Physical activity requirements

For example, expedition cruises often require higher fitness levels and additional medical disclosures.

 3: Select a Destination and Travel Date

Consider:

  • Weather conditions
  • Peak tourist seasons
  • Budget
  • Flight availability
  • Visa requirements

Example

A Rhine River cruise during December may feature Christmas markets, while a summer Mediterranean cruise may involve higher temperatures and larger crowds.

4: Compare Cabin Categories

Cabin prices vary significantly.

Typical categories include:

Cabin Type Features Best For
Standard Stateroom Basic amenities Budget travelers
Veranda Cabin Private balcony Couples
Penthouse Veranda Larger space Luxury travelers
Suite Premium services Extended voyages

 

Ocean-view and balcony cabins usually cost more but may improve comfort during longer itineraries.

5: Review What Is Included

Viking often includes more amenities than mainstream cruise lines.

Common inclusions may include:

  • Meals
  • Wi-Fi
  • Select shore excursions
  • Port taxes
  • Enrichment lectures
  • Specialty dining
  • Beer and wine with meals

However, airfare, gratuities, premium excursions, and travel insurance may cost extra.

Always review the detailed fare breakdown before payment.

 6: Create a Viking Account

You may need to create an online account to:

  • Save itineraries
  • Manage reservations
  • Make payments
  • Upload travel documents
  • Book excursions

Use a strong password and verify all personal details carefully.

 7: Enter Passenger Information

Typical details required include:

  • Full legal name
  • Date of birth
  • Passport information
  • Emergency contacts
  • Dietary restrictions

Names must match passports exactly to avoid boarding complications.

According to many travel authorities, mismatched travel documents remain one of the most common causes of international travel issues.

 8: Add Flights and Transfers

Viking sometimes offers airfare packages.

You can choose:

  • Viking air packages
  • Independent flight booking

Viking Airfare Advantages

  • Coordinated transfers
  • Simplified cruise connections
  • Easier rebooking assistance

Independent Flight Advantages

  • Greater flexibility
  • Airline loyalty rewards
  • Potentially lower prices

Compare total costs carefully before deciding.

 9: Purchase Travel Protection

Travel insurance is strongly recommended for international cruising.

Coverage may include:

  • Medical emergencies
  • Trip cancellation
  • Evacuation coverage
  • Lost baggage
  • Travel delays

The CDC Travelers’ Health Site recommends travelers prepare for unexpected medical events during international travel.

Cruise medical evacuations can cost tens of thousands of dollars without insurance.

10: Pay Deposit or Full Fare

Most Viking cruises require:

  • Initial deposit
  • Scheduled final payment before departure

Payment methods generally include:

  • Credit cards
  • Bank transfers
  • Travel agency financing

Review refund rules before submitting payment.

Best Time to Book a Viking Cruise

Timing affects pricing and cabin availability.

Book Early for Best Selection

Many experienced travelers book:

  • 9–18 months in advance

Benefits include:

  • Better cabin selection
  • Early booking promotions
  • Preferred sailing dates

Watch for Seasonal Promotions

Viking occasionally offers:

  • Reduced airfare
  • Included excursions
  • Shipboard credits
  • Free beverage packages

Based on publicly available information, promotional availability changes frequently and may expire without notice.

How Much Does a Viking Cruise Cost?

Pricing depends on:

  • Destination
  • Cruise length
  • Cabin category
  • Season
  • Airfare choices

Typical Price Ranges

Cruise Type Estimated Starting Price
River Cruise $2,000–$5,000+
Ocean Cruise $3,000–$8,000+
Expedition Cruise $8,000–$20,000+

 

Luxury suites and extended voyages may cost significantly more.

Hidden Costs Travelers Should Expect

Even “inclusive” cruises may involve additional expenses.

Common Extra Costs

  • Gratuities
  • Premium alcohol
  • Spa treatments
  • Optional excursions
  • Laundry services
  • Internet upgrades
  • Visa fees
  • Flight upgrades

Budgeting for these expenses helps avoid surprises later.

Common Mistakes to Avoid When Booking

Ignoring Cancellation Policies

Cancellation penalties often increase closer to departure dates.

Always read:

  • Deposit terms
  • Final payment rules
  • Refund timelines

Waiting Too Long to Book

Popular itineraries may sell out months early, especially:

  • Christmas market cruises
  • Alaska voyages
  • Antarctica expeditions

Choosing the Cheapest Cabin Without Research

Lower-cost cabins may have:

  • Limited views
  • Noise issues
  • Smaller layouts

Review deck plans carefully before selecting.

Forgetting Passport Expiration Rules

Many travelers discover too late that their passports expire too soon.

Renew passports well before final payment deadlines.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. How do I book a Viking cruise online?

Visit the official Viking website, choose your itinerary, select a cabin, enter passenger details, and submit your deposit or payment securely.

2. Can I book a Viking cruise without a travel agent?

Yes. You can book directly through Viking’s official website or customer service department.

3. How far in advance should I book a Viking cruise?

Most experienced travelers book 9–18 months early for the best cabin selection and promotional pricing.

4. Does Viking Cruises include airfare?

Some packages include airfare options, but many fares require separate flight purchases.

5. Are Viking Cruises refundable?

Refund policies depend on the fare type and cancellation timeline. Always review the official cancellation terms before payment.

6. What documents are required for a Viking cruise?

Most international cruises require:

  • Passport
  • Visa (if applicable)
  • Travel insurance documents
  • Cruise confirmation paperwork

7. Can I make payments over time?

Many cruises allow deposit-based reservations followed by scheduled final payments before departure.

8. Is travel insurance necessary for Viking cruises?

Insurance is highly recommended because international medical care and emergency evacuations can be expensive.

9. What is included in Viking cruise pricing?

Many fares include accommodations, meals, select excursions, lectures, and Wi-Fi. Additional services may cost extra.

10. Can seniors comfortably travel on Viking Cruises?

Yes. Viking is especially popular among mature travelers seeking cultural and educational experiences.

11. Are Viking Cruises family friendly?

Viking primarily focuses on adult travelers and does not market heavily toward families with young children.

12. Can I change my booking after reservation?

In many cases, yes. However, change fees and fare differences may apply depending on the timing and itinerary.
